Output 96488ed71e19dfaebe1ecbd1ad20ff036d4aa5c1e4f85322f19fe3cc116b21ef:0

value
143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d06afda7921713189a8e1d1bc7e51ef73174b1 OP_EQUAL
address
3FMAHFwJrSupX7RBjjAej97AuuLEDT8QY7
transaction
96488ed71e19dfaebe1ecbd1ad20ff036d4aa5c1e4f85322f19fe3cc116b21ef
spent
true